I was sitting at home browsing the Internet (hockey games results) on laptop. It was a windy night out and a few seconds before event, I heard louder sounds outdoors (I tought some army aircraft/jets were circling the skies nearby) and decided to take a peak if I could see a plane.
I went to the patio door and looked up in the skies. There were a few clouds but I could see multiples stars. I then noticed one star that was shining a little bit more and focussed on it. After a very brief moment (maybe one second) the star that was still suddenly moved at very high speed towards west. Gave me the goosebumps... I also realized that the "noises" were not there anymore. Not sure at what moment they stopped. And I figured it could have been the high winds.
I went to other windows to try and see it again but it was gone. I looked back a few times during the rest of the evening but saw nothing else.
I wondered a bit about what had just happened and if I relly saw what I think I did. I also tought that I could have had an hallucination...
Still, just thinking about it now, it gives me the goosebumps again.
